[ARCHIVED] - Issaquah Salmon Days: Help Set a World Record -

Help set a Guinness World Record at Issaquah Salmon Days.

Join artEAST, Creative Children for Charity and the Sammamish Family YMCA to set a new world record for the most contributors to paint-by-numbers artwork.

Visit the artEAST Art Center, 95 Front St. N., at any time during Salmon Days and help paint your piece of history. No experience is required; only a few moments of your time.

Participating in the world record attempt is free. Bypass the line with a free fast-pass admission ticket, available on Eventbrite.

Salmon Days is Oct. 3-4, 2015, 10 a.m.-6 p.m. daily. Salmon Days admission is free.

Organizers hope to include more than 2,800 people in the world record attempt.

The current record is 2,263 contributors to paint-by-numbers artwork.
